    I'm not sure to what you are referring. What mechanics ? Zabada is running fast because I don't want to wait three weeks for people to be able to build Dreads to see if they work. There's no intent to actually change the real servers to that sped-up state. Same for combat. Each round runs 10 seconds apart. In reality that will be 30 minutes apart.

    If you guys want, I can easily remove the fast travel, fast build and put combat back to the 30 minute intervals.

    No, not at all. Zabada is strictly a one-off meant for testing the new combat system. It's only going to be up probably for a few weeks and then I will push the changes to the other servers. Games that are currently running will not change, but new games will launch with the new combat mechanics. We'll hopefully push the new client at the same time.

    I have halted game launches for now while the testing on Zabada is active. Once that's complete, I'll enable the launcher again.
